Description

3-(3,4-Dihydroxyphenyl)-n-Methylserine is a specialized catechol derivative with a unique amino acid-like structure. This compound is valued for its role as a key intermediate in the synthesis of complex pharmaceutical agents and biochemical research tools. It is primarily sought by manufacturers and R&D laboratories in the pharmaceutical, biotechnology, and fine chemical sectors for developing novel therapeutic compounds and conducting advanced metabolic studies.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). Due to its sensitivity to oxidation, prolonged storage under an inert atmosphere (e.g., nitrogen or argon) is recommended for optimal long-term stability. Keep the container tightly sealed in a dry environment to minimize exposure to atmospheric moisture.
